Web7 de jun. de 2024 · Yes, deer have a form of color blindness. All mammals have a retina located in the back of the eye that consists of two types of light sensitive cells called rods and cones. Rods function in the absence, or near absence, of light and permit vision in darkness. Cones function in full light and permit daytime and color vision. Web26 de jun. de 2024 · Like most ungulates, scientists now know whitetail deer are dichromatic, which means that they can likely only see the blue and green color spectrum, unlike humans, who can see blue, green and red. This is due to smaller concentration of cone cells within their eyes. Dr. Bradley Cohen, a wildlife biologist, did a study back in … WebThe first is that deer have a wider range of sight than humans. WebA deer’s eyes are located on the side of its head, which means it can see in either direction. This gives deer a vision field of about 300 degrees.
